Why Scrap Car Removal Is the Gateway to Scrap Car Upcycling
Scrap car removal is more than just a logistical solution for disposing of unwanted vehicles. It starts with eco-conscious protocols: draining hazardous fluids, sorting materials, and recovering salvageable parts. This stage determines whether components end up as landfill waste or become part of a sustainable transformation.
Modern dismantlers use robotics and AI to identify reusable parts and recyclable materials with precision. These recovered components feed the circular auto economy, where steel, copper, plastics, and rare-earth elements are reintroduced into production cycles or repurposed for innovative applications.
Scrap Car Upcycling vs. Traditional Recycling
While both recycling and upcycling aim to reduce waste, the outcomes are different. Recycling breaks materials down into raw components for remanufacturing, often degrading quality and using energy-intensive processes. Scrap car upcycling retains or enhances the value of materials, turning them directly into functional products.
In automotive contexts, this might mean converting a vintage chassis into an electric vehicle, repurposing airbags into designer bags, or transforming seatbelts into durable furniture straps. Certain automotive materials—like high-grade aluminum and composites—lend themselves perfectly to upcycling, as they maintain integrity without heavy processing.
The Lifecycle of Scrap Car Upcycling
- Initial Dismantling: Fluids like oil and refrigerants are removed safely, while components such as alternators and batteries are salvaged for reuse.
- Material Identification: AI-driven spectrometry sorts metals, plastics, and composites to uncover upcycling potential.
- Distribution to Makers: Salvaged parts are sold to EV conversion shops, artists, and green manufacturers.
- A New Life: Old frames become electric cars, car doors become modular shelving, and steering wheels are transformed into stylish clocks.
This cycle reduces raw material extraction, lowers emissions, and drives innovation across industries.
Environmental and Economic Benefits
The benefits of scrap car upcycling ripple through both environmental and economic spheres. It reduces landfill waste by millions of tons annually, prevents toxic runoff from automotive chemicals, and saves up to 85% of the energy required for metals like aluminum compared to using virgin materials.
Additionally, upcycling supports local economies by empowering artisans, mechanical startups, and green businesses. Even the simple incentive of offering a scrap car for cash encourages responsible disposal, feeding sustainable production loops.
Challenges on the Road to Wider Adoption
Despite its promise, vehicle upcycling faces obstacles. Regulations for repurposed automotive components are inconsistent, second-life battery usage requires strict safety measures, and consumer perception still lingers around the “scrap stigma.” However, designers and manufacturers are changing this narrative by producing high-quality goods that highlight the beauty and durability of upcycled car parts.

The Future of Scrap Car Upcycling
The next wave of upcycling will align with electric vehicle adoption. As battery recycling technology improves, repurposed EV batteries will find new uses in solar energy storage and microgrids. Blockchain tools are also emerging to trace part origins, ensuring ethical reuse. In the future, governments may even require a minimum amount of upcycled content in new cars or incentivize retrofitting programs.
